Position Summary

May Institute, Inc is seeking an experienced financial professional for the role of Assistant Controller located in Randolph, MA. Reporting to the Financial Controller will help manage daily accounting activities, oversee financial reporting, and ensure compliance across the organization.

What You’ll Do

  • Financial Data Management and Reporting: Maintain accurate and up-to-date financial records. Take a lead role in the monthly close process. Prepare comprehensive monthly, quarterly, and annual financial statements.
  • Audit: Coordinate annual audits and related filings.
  • Tax Compliance: Ensure compliance with all tax regulations. File informational returns to the states in which we solicit contributions.
  • Technical Accounting: Lead the accounting of ASC842 lease standard to ensure completeness and accuracy and the accounting of contributions (Unrestricted vs Restricted) .
  • Leadership: Manage a team of four overseeing the daily accounting transactions. Review and approve journal entries and similar transactions as an active part of our systems of controls. Coordinate with the Controller and the GL team to better improve the systems of internal controls. Be a part of the implementation team of our new ERP software as we look to move away from Great Plains.
